I did the 6112/5100 upgrade on a 4th gen and it was a significant ride improvement. I will add, however, that one of the front 6112s started leaking inside of 2 years. That doesn't mean they all leak, obviously, but I replaced the stock suspension that had 250k on it and it had never leaked and by the time I deleted the stock Xreas suspension and installed aftermarket, it was a significant investment so that was a bit disappointing.
Have a 2019 taco and the stock suspension was leaking after 15k miles. I do a lot of gravel/FS roads... just to say driving conditions do matter.
